摘要
对小波变换、分形压缩编码的原理和特点进行了分析;结合小波变换和分形压缩编码,利用分形的自相似,研究了基于小波域的分形图像压缩方法。该方法有效地减少了计算复杂度和编码时间。实验结果表明,该方法在较大的压缩范围内,能够获得好的压缩结果,同时也表明采用这种方法的潜力之所在。
The principles and features of the fractal coding and the wavelet transforms are analyzed. By the integration of wavelet transforms and fractal coding and by use of self - similarities, the image compression coding based on wavelet transforms and fractal coding is proposed with the iterated function system. This approach can significantly reduce the computation complexity and encoding time. A set of experiments and simulations show the proposed method has good performance within a broad compression rate scale. The potentials of using the technique for further improvement are pointed out.
